Transaction 888888fb93c0809551a3fe6da8cb4ea3731eaecf54c32bad2bbafcbb54d09915
1 Input
1 Output
-
888888fb93c0809551a3fe6da8cb4ea3731eaecf54c32bad2bbafcbb54d09915:0
- value
- 104058
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 6b6baade40ffba508c13e6b93a11ac0c3c99d107de8824d5138002bd43988d17
- address
- bc1pdd464hjql7a9prqnu6un5ydvps7fn5g8m6yzf4gnsqpt6suc35tsz4825u